1. GPS Mapping for Finding the Best Fishing Spots
One of the most significant advantages of a marine navigation app is its GPS mapping feature, which allows anglers to:
- Pinpoint Productive Fishing Areas – Mark and save fishing hotspots for future trips.
- Navigate with Precision – Following real-time GPS routes prevents getting lost in open waters.
- Find Reefs, Drop-offs, and Underwater Structures – Identify key areas where fish will likely gather.
With detailed mapping capabilities, anglers can optimize their time on the water by heading directly to the most promising fishing locations.
2. Real-Time Weather and Tide Updates
Fishing conditions are heavily influenced by weather and tides. A marine navigation app provides up-to-the-minute weather forecasts to help anglers plan their trips around:
- Wind Speed and Direction – Helps determine safe fishing conditions.
- Wave Heights and Water Temperature – Impacts fish activity and comfort on the water.
- Tidal Changes – Knowing when the tide rises or falls can improve fishing success.
By staying updated on these factors, anglers can increase their chances of a productive day while ensuring a safe experience on the water.
3. Fish Tracking and Sonar Integration
Many marine navigation apps integrate with fish finders and sonar technology, providing anglers with:
- Real-Time Fish Locations – See where fish are actively swimming.
- Depth and Bottom Contour Information – Understand the underwater terrain for better bait placement.
- Water Temperature and Oxygen Levels – Helps target specific fish species based on environmental preferences.
With this advanced data, anglers no longer rely on guesswork, making fishing trips more efficient and rewarding.
4. Waypoint Marking for Repeated Success
Successful anglers know that returning to proven fishing spots is key to long-term success. Marine navigation apps allow users to:
- Save Exact GPS Coordinates – Mark locations where fish are consistently biting.
- Create Custom Fishing Routes – Plan the best approach for covering multiple fishing areas.
- Share Waypoints with Fellow Anglers – Exchange tips with friends or the fishing community.
This feature eliminates the frustration of finding productive areas from scratch each time you go fishing.
5. Automated Drift and Anchor Alerts
For anglers who prefer drift fishing or need to anchor in a specific location, a marine navigation app offers drift monitoring and anchor alarms, which:
- Track Boat Movement in Real-Time – Ensures you stay within your chosen fishing zone.
- Alert You if the Boat Drifts Too Far – Helps maintain the perfect position for casting.
- Suggest Optimal Anchoring Locations – Identifies areas with a firm bottom for secure anchoring.
These alerts help anglers focus on fishing rather than constantly adjusting their boat’s position.

7. Safety Features for a Worry-Free Trip
Boating safety is essential, especially for those venturing far from shore. A marine navigation app enhances safety by providing:
- Emergency SOS Alerts – Quick access to Coast Guard assistance if needed.
- Route Planning with Avoidance Zones – Helps anglers steer clear of shallow waters, reefs, and restricted areas.
- Offline Maps for Remote Locations – Ensures navigation remains available without cell service.
These features provide peace of mind, allowing anglers to focus on fishing without worrying about navigation issues.
